Analisis Produktivitas Crude Palm Oil (Cpo) Di Pt. Ramajaya Pramukti Menggunakan Lean Dan Green Manufacturing
ABSTRACT
PT. Ramajaya Pramukti is one of the agroindustry companies that produces
products in the form of Crude Palm Oil (60 tons/hour) and palm kernel (kernel).
This study aims to analyze the productivity of CPO processing using Lean and
Green Manufacturing. The research method uses value stream mapping (VSM),
fishbone diagrams, process activity mapping (PAM) to analyze CPO processing
productivity and analytical hierarchy process (AHP) to determine indicators of
green manufacturing implementation. The data collection was conducted for 1
month to get the results, namely: CPO processing productivity with an average of
73.67%. Based the Future Value Stream Mapping (FVSM) the CPO processing
time can be efficient from 1.981 seconds/kg to 1.920 seconds/kg. The productivity
processing for value added 1.525 seconds/kg, which non value added of 0.012 and
the non necessary value added of 0.383 seconds/kg. After making a fishbone
diagram and analyzing it, there were several identified wastes, namely raw
materials, work methods, motion, equipment/machines and work environment.
The quality of raw materials was the biggest contributor to waste. It was caused a
longer processing time due to poor quality of raw materials. From the results of
expert data processing, the most influential criteria values were obtained from the
results of data processing using the AHP method that was Energy with a value of
38.8%. And the choice of the highest alternative is alternative 2 (Empty Fruit
Bunch) with a value of 51.5%.
